Warning Signs You Need Structural Repair After Water Damage
Catching water damage early is crucial to preventing long-term damage and costly repairs. Don’t ignore these warning signs – act fast. Here are some common signs that show you need Structural Repair After Water Damage: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ent, mus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it – investigate the source. Our team can help you identify the cause and develop a plan to fix it.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ring is a common sign of water damage. Don’t wait until it’s too late – get it fixed today. Our technicians can assess the damage and develop a plan to repair or replace the affected flooring.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on walls or ceilings are a clear s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it – get it fixed today. Our team can help you identify the source of the damage and develop a plan to repair or replace the affected areas.
Structural Damage or Cracks
Structural damage or cracks in walls, floors, or ceilings are a serious sign of water damage. Don’t wait until it’s too late – get it fixed today. Our technicians can assess the damage and develop a plan to repair or replace the affected areas.
Electrical or Plumbing Issues
Electrical or plumbing issues can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it – investigate the source. Our team can help you identify the cause and develop a plan to fix it.
Unexplained Moisture or Humidity
Unexplained moisture or humidity in your home can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ore it – investigate the source. Our technicians can help you identify the cause and develop a plan to fix it.
Structural Repair After Water Damage v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) | Yes | No | Easy to clean up and fix yourself. |
| Water damage to a single room |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age. |
| Structural damage to walls or floors | No | Yes | Needs professional assessment and repair to ensure safety and prevent further damage. |
| Electrical or plumbing issues | No | Yes | Needs specialized knowledge and equipment to prevent further damage and ensure safety. |
| Large-scale water damage (multiple rooms or floors) | No | Yes | Needs professional equ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ure safety. |

Structural Repair After Water Damage Cost In Smarr, GA
The cost of Structural Repair After Water Damage can vary widely depending on the severity and extent of the damage, as well as the size of the affected area.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more. Here are some estimated costs for common services related to Structural Repair After Water Damage: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Structural repair and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, materials needed |
| Electrical or plumbing repair | $200 – $1,000 | Complexity of repair, materials needed |
| Final inspection and clean-up |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, level of debris |

Common Questions About Structural Repair After Water Damage
How long does it take to repair water damage?
The length of time it takes to repair water damage depends on the severity and extent of the damage, as well as the size of the affected area. Typically, repairs can take anywhere from 3-5 days to several weeks.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an to get your property back to normal as quickly as possible.
Will my insurance cover the cost of repairs?
Yes, most insurance policies cover the cost of repairs related to water damage. But, the specifics of your policy will depend on your provider and coverage.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ure you get the coverage you deserve.
Can I do the repairs myself?
While it’s possible to do some minor repairs yourself, it’s often not recommended. Structural repair and reconstruction need specialized equipment and expertise to ensure safety and prevent further damage. Our team has the training and experience to get the job done right.
Will I need to replace my entire home?
Not necessarily.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an to repair or replace affected areas. In many cases, it’s possible to repair or restore damaged areas without replacing the entire home.
How do I prevent water damage in the future?
Preventing water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your home’s roof, gutters, and plumbing systems regularly to ensure they’re in good working order. Our team can also provide recommendations on how to prevent water damage in your home.
